About

Mexican Restaurant
Chipotle is a fast-casual restaurant chain known for its customizable menu featuring burritos, bowls, quesadillas, tacos, and salads. The company is cultivating a better world by serving responsibly sourced, classically-cooked, real food with wholesome ingredients without artificial colors, flavors or preservatives. Using only 53 real ingredients, the company’s "Food with Integrity" principles prioritize sourcing ingredients from farms that adhere to humane and sustainable practices.
